When defining keno to amateurs, some gambling connoisseurs compare it to bingo. This is at least to a certain degree correct, in that each game is basically numerical. But to take that comparison too far might be to minimize the great many unique characteristics that make keno so fun. Not like bingo, keno players have the power to select the numbers for each and every card.

Keno cards have a total of 80 numbers, but the gambler is furnished with an additional level of personal responsibility by being able to choose as numerous (or as few) numbers as he or she desires. And it doesn’t take a genius to determine how to fill out a card: all you do is circle or otherwise mark each of your handpicked numbers with a every day oldball point pen like you had when you were in third grade.

Now that you have checked your numbers, take your keno card back to the clerk at the keno stand. The nice person will record your numbers and then give you a receipt. Assuming you don’t trust yourself to beat that 5 minute deadline every time, you always have the option of buying a "multi-race" card. These include the self same set of your desired numbers on anywhere from 2 to twenty tickets. When the maximum amount of rounds (the same as the number of tickets) is completed, you may then get off your lazy butt and go collect your winnings.

Yet another alternative is known as a "stray and play" keno card, which normally lets you make number picks for thirty rounds or more. Heck, you can take vacation to France and not have to fret about getting back in time to get your numbers. Most "stray and play" cards are good for up to a whole year after it’s purchased!
